What is a Wireless Backup Camera and How Does it Work?
A wireless backup camera is essentially a miniature video camera designed to be mounted on the rear of your vehicle, transmitting a live video feed to a receiving device. In this case, the receiving device is your Android smartphone or tablet. This system allows you to view the area behind your car while you’re backing up, eliminating blind spots and significantly improving your awareness of your surroundings.
These systems typically consist of several key components. Firstly, there’s the camera itself. This is the core element, capturing the visual data. Then, there’s a transmitter, which sends the video signal wirelessly. The video signal is sent to a receiver, which is often built into a separate module that pairs with the Android device. Finally, you have your Android smartphone or tablet, acting as the monitor.
The wireless aspect is a major advantage, and it comes from the use of technologies like Wi-Fi or Bluetooth to transmit the video signal. Some systems use a dedicated Wi-Fi network created by the camera itself. Others might leverage Bluetooth for the initial pairing and data transfer. The method used dictates the range and latency of the video feed, with Wi-Fi often providing greater distances and higher-quality video.
So, how does it work in practice? The camera is mounted at the rear of your vehicle, usually near the license plate or bumper. It’s powered by connecting to the vehicle’s power supply, often tapping into the reverse light circuit so that the camera activates automatically when you shift into reverse. The transmitter sends the video feed wirelessly to the receiver. Then, you download an app onto your Android device, which connects to the receiver and displays the camera’s view on your screen.
The benefits of a wireless system are immediately apparent when you compare it to its wired counterpart. Installing a wired backup camera can be a complex process, often requiring you to run wires throughout the vehicle, which can be time-consuming and potentially involve drilling or modifications. Wireless cameras, on the other hand, are considerably easier to install. You generally only need to mount the camera and connect it to power. The wireless transmission eliminates the need for extensive wiring, making the entire process much faster and easier, and removing the need for costly professional installation.

Key Features to Consider When Choosing a Wireless Backup Camera
When selecting a wireless backup camera for your Android device, it’s crucial to consider several key features that will affect performance and user experience. Making informed choices will ensure you get a camera that meets your specific needs.
Image quality is the first and arguably most important factor. The resolution of the camera determines the sharpness and clarity of the video feed. Look for cameras with a high resolution (e.g., 720p or 1080p) to ensure a clear picture. Good night vision capabilities are also essential. Infrared LEDs or other low-light technologies allow the camera to function effectively in low-light conditions, like at night or in dimly lit garages.
Wireless range is another important consideration. The distance between the camera and your Android device determines how far apart they can be while maintaining a stable connection. The range can vary depending on the technology used (Wi-Fi or Bluetooth) and any obstructions, such as metal or concrete. Check the specifications of the camera to ensure it meets your needs.
Compatibility with your Android device is also crucial. While most cameras are designed to work with a wide range of Android devices, always double-check the specifications to ensure compatibility with your specific phone or tablet, including the operating system version. The app that comes with the camera needs to work smoothly with your device.
Durability is a key factor, especially if you frequently drive in adverse weather conditions. Choose a camera that is weather-resistant and waterproof to protect it from rain, snow, and other elements. Look for cameras with a robust build quality to withstand the vibrations and stresses of everyday driving.
The field of view (FOV) is another element to consider. The FOV determines how wide an area the camera captures. A wider FOV (typically measured in degrees) provides a broader view of the area behind your vehicle, increasing safety. Look for cameras with a wide-angle lens.
Ease of installation and setup are essential. Opt for a camera with clear, concise instructions and a straightforward installation process. The easier it is to set up, the more likely you are to install it yourself, saving you time and money.
Features are where the cameras differentiate themselves further. Many wireless backup cameras include helpful features such as grid lines or parking assist lines that overlay on the video feed. These lines help you gauge distance and assist with parking. Some cameras also offer additional functions, like the ability to record video or adjust the camera’s settings through the app.
If the camera is battery-powered (some are, some are not), consider the battery life. This will influence how often you need to charge the camera.

Installation and Setup Guide
While the installation process varies depending on the specific camera model, the general steps for installing and setting up a wireless backup camera are usually similar.
First, mounting the camera. The camera typically needs to be mounted on the rear of your vehicle, usually near the license plate or bumper. Follow the camera’s instructions for attaching it to your vehicle. It might involve screwing the camera into place or using adhesive.
Next, wiring the power. The camera requires a power supply, which you’ll usually connect to the reverse light circuit. This means that when you shift into reverse, the camera automatically receives power. Consult your vehicle’s manual or seek help from a professional if you’re unsure about the wiring process.
Then, connecting to your Android device. Download the app from the camera manufacturer onto your smartphone or tablet. The app then needs to be paired with the camera. This is typically a simple process involving a Wi-Fi or Bluetooth connection. The camera generates a unique Wi-Fi network for your device to connect to, or you can use Bluetooth, depending on the camera’s functionality.
Finally, software setup and calibration. Once the app is connected to the camera, follow the on-screen instructions to configure the camera settings. This might involve adjusting brightness, contrast, and parking assist lines. Make sure that the view is correctly oriented.
Troubleshooting. If you encounter problems during installation, consult the camera’s manual or the manufacturer’s website for troubleshooting tips. Common issues include connection problems, poor image quality, and power issues. Make sure that the camera and your device are within the wireless range.
Maintenance and Tips
Regular maintenance will help ensure your wireless backup camera continues to perform effectively.
Cleaning the camera lens is crucial. Dirt, dust, and grime can obscure the camera’s view, reducing image clarity. Use a soft cloth and a lens cleaning solution to gently clean the lens regularly.
If the camera is battery-powered, proper battery maintenance is essential. If you aren’t going to use the camera for a long period, disconnect the battery.
For optimal signal strength and range, keep the camera and your Android device free from obstructions. Position the camera so it has a clear line of sight to the receiving module or your Android device. Avoid positioning the camera near metal surfaces that could interfere with the signal.

Frequently Asked Questions
Can I install a backup camera myself? Yes, most wireless backup cameras are designed for DIY installation, thanks to their simple setup.
What is the range of a wireless backup camera? The range varies depending on the model and the technology used, but it typically ranges from 30 to 100 feet.
Will the camera work with my Android phone? Most cameras are compatible with a wide range of Android devices. Always check the product specifications for compatibility with your device’s operating system.
How do I power the camera? Most cameras are powered by connecting to the vehicle’s power supply, typically tapped into the reverse light circuit.
Is a wireless backup camera better than a wired one? Wireless cameras offer the advantage of easier installation. However, wired cameras might offer more reliable signal transmission, but the installation requires more steps.
